Rasajo was not working in a vacuum. The esoteric arts have a long, if hidden, history in financial markets. There is a whole branch of study known as financial astrology, which seeks to predict market trends using planetary cycles. Even some traders and investors today use Vedic astrology to determine "auspicious" times to buy or sell, believing that each commodity is ruled by specific planets. For example, one financial analysis suggests that "Cotton is influenced by Jupiter, Venus, Mercury and Moon and its sign is Libra but the main influence is Jupiter".

Decoding the Market: Horary Numerology As Applied To Cotton Market Book

: The core premise is that every entity—including a commodity like cotton—vibrates at a specific numerical frequency. By calculating the "vibration" of a market at a particular hour, a trader can theoretically determine if the upcoming trend will be bullish or bearish.
